The Digital Dementia Debate: Unraveling the Impact of Screen Time

In a thought-provoking episode of 60 Minutes, Adam Hegarty delves into the emerging concerns surrounding digital dementia and its potential effects on brain health. This timely exploration raises crucial questions about our digital habits and their long-term implications.

The Brain Drain Phenomenon

The episode highlights a disturbing trend: excessive screen time may be linked to cognitive decline, particularly among teenagers. Medical scans reveal a startling similarity between the brain shrinkage observed in heavy screen users and that seen in elderly individuals with Alzheimer's disease. This finding is a wake-up call for anyone who spends countless hours immersed in digital devices.

What makes this particularly fascinating is the potential long-term effects on a generation that has grown up with technology. From my perspective, it's a reminder that while technology offers immense benefits, we must also be mindful of its potential drawbacks.
